Is it possible to have captcha images in another languages? i.e. captcha
internationalization.
It's possible, but it would only solve half the problem -- the other
half being that captchas fundamentally suck.
There is no way to make a captcha system universally accessible. You
think it's hard to make a text captcha accessible to speakers of all
languages? Try making an audio alternative for blind people with
complete language coverage. But that still leaves the deafblind and
people with certain mental handicaps out in the cold.
Eventually computers will surpass humans in their pattern matching and
speech recognition abilities, making captchas obsolete. I think we
should start developing tools for that day, instead of relying on this
moribund technology.
